Pros
- high compensation - satisfying work - the company is growing quickly and investing into things like technology - my manager supports me and helps me when I need it. - the job is pretty simple once you get it down. It’s a sales job so the main difficulty is keeping your energy up. Once you’ve done it for a few months, you will have a pretty good grasp of the work itself
Cons
- appraisal/title issues delay closings and the compensation is based on monthly fundings. It’s a tiered systems so it’s frustrating when your files are pushed back to the next month sometimes causing you to miss a higher pay tier - operations and underwriting teams sometimes mess up loans in processing. Leads are overall excellent but the new “warm transfer” system is quite frustrating and makes the leads harder to convert. Luckily most leads are not provided this way and are simply transferred over
